Is Level 60 coming to Pokemon GO?
The video shared by The Pokemod Group shows a progress bar under a Level 50 trainer’s name, hinting at further Levels. It also features a potential new biome.
When Pokemon GO was initially released in 2016, you could gain Experience Points and increase the Level of your character up to 40. This changed in November 2020 when Niantic introduced 10 more to make players grind harder.
It requires 20 million Experience Points to reach Level 40, and the increase made it difficult for a casual player to Level up and earn rewards.
Now, when we talk about Level 60, it is easy to speculate that the amount of Experience Points required is not going to be for the faint of heart, and the tasks that you will have to perform will also be very challenging.
When is Level 60 coming to Pokemon GO?
It took Niantic four years, from 2016 to 2020, to introduce a Level cap increase from 40 to 50. It has been three years since, and one could only expect that they might do the same again.
Given how rocky the game has been lately, a Level cap increase from 50 to 60 would not only revitalize the game but also bring back a lot of old players who had taken a hiatus from the game.
New biome feature in Pokemon GO

As mentioned, the video also features a brand new biome feature, which would be a welcome addition as you would have an idea of where certain Pokemon can spawn. This would reduce the randomness of wild spawns to a great extent and improve the in-game experience.
